For the past decade, our church has participated in a local mission holiday project through the Children's Home in Binghamton, NY. During each Advent season, we receive names and wish lists of children in the various programs of the Children's Home. Recently, our Sunday School children and congregation members have supplied gifts to 100 children each year. In doing so, we are sharing God's love and hope with these children whose lives have been disrupted. We collect the gifts annually during our church's Christmas party in early December. Hopefully, this allows our children to understand that giving can be better than receiving.

From the web site: "The Mission of the Children's Home is to enhance the safety, stability, and well-being of our children, families and their communities. We do this by providing comprehensive professional services which include residential, educational, preventive and therapeutic care. Many young people feel unsafe, unwelcome and unloved. The Children's Home partners with other agencies to offer a sanctuary of grace and hope to young people and their families." |
